
From 21–23 May 2025, a coordination meeting for the Ruzizi III Regional Hydropower Project was held in Nairobi. It brought together representatives from Ruzizi III Energy Limited (REL), Energie des Grands Lacs (EGL), the Project’s lenders, Project Sponsors (IPS Kenya & SN Power), and the Contracting States of Burundi, DR Congo, and Rwanda.
The discussions focused on reviewing current progress and identifying practical steps to accelerate implementation. Once completed, the 206 MW Ruzizi III Project will provide clean, renewable energy to the region, significantly reducing reliance on expensive thermal generation and supporting efforts to transition away from traditional biomass fuels such as wood and charcoal, major drivers of deforestation and biodiversity loss.

The proposed 206 MW Ruzizi III is planned as a run-of-river hydropower project and will be located on the River Ruzizi, which flows from Lake Kivu to Lake Tanganyika. [ Read More ]
